Welland homeowners refinance to change lenders, consolidate debt, access equity, complete repairs, or support family financial needs.

Goldstone Law PC helps with lender documents, title review, payout coordination, mortgage registration, and final reporting.

A Welland refinance may involve an older home, family property, rental house, repair plan, or lender switch. Homeowners may refinance to consolidate debt, access equity, complete improvements, or create a more manageable mortgage structure. The legal work helps make sure the new mortgage can be registered and existing debts are handled properly.

We review ownership, current mortgages, secured lines of credit, liens, easements, title insurance requirements, and lender instructions. If older registrations or repair-related timing appear on the file, we help identify what the lender needs before funding.

Before signing, we explain the mortgage documents, payout statements, legal fees, registration costs, title insurance, and funds expected after completion. If approved debts are being paid, we help confirm the amounts and the directions needed for closing.

After funding, we register the new mortgage, coordinate approved payouts, confirm completion, and provide final reporting. Our goal is to make the Welland refinance clear and practical from the first document request to the final report.

Step 1

Open the refinance file

We collect lender details, identification, property information, mortgage statements, payout instructions, insurance details, and signing availability.

Step 2

Review title and lender requirements

We review ownership, mortgages, secured lines of credit, liens, easements, title insurance needs, and lender conditions that must be satisfied.

Step 3

Prepare signing and funds

We prepare mortgage documents, payout directions, borrower acknowledgements, trust records, and signing materials before funding.

Step 4

Register and report

We register the new mortgage, coordinate approved payouts, confirm completion, and provide final reporting to you and the lender.

Can you help refinance a Welland rental property?

Yes. We assist with residential investment property refinances where lender instructions are provided.

Can refinance funds pay out debts?

Often, yes, if the lender approves the payout plan and funds are available.

What if there is a HELOC on title?

We review it and follow the lender's instructions for payout, postponement, or discharge.

Do I receive a final report?

Yes. We provide reporting that confirms registration and key closing details.

Can you help refinance an older Welland home?

Yes. We review title, existing registrations, lender instructions, payout statements, insurance details, and registration requirements.

Can refinance funds be used for repairs?

Often, yes, depending on lender approval and available funds after required payouts.

What should I send for a Welland refinance or mortgage review?

Send the lender instructions, property address, mortgage details, payout statements, title information, insurance details, identification, and closing deadline. The full package helps us review the refinance requirements.

Can you help if the Welland refinance is paying out existing debts?

Yes. We review payout statements, lender instructions, title, priority, discharge requirements, signing documents, and funds flow so secured debts are addressed properly.
